Can't hear received calls on iPhone 12 Pro Max

Hi, I recently upgraded to 14.3 on my iPhone 12 max, when receiving calls I can’t hear the caller at all via the ear speaker or if you press the speaker button. If I hang up and ring them back there are no issues. Anyone have any suggestions?

I have tried the following and one of them solved the problem - for the last 2 weeks it is working fine:

  1. Reset network settings (this did not help by its own - temporary solution)
  2. Remove all BT devices and add again when needed
  3. Turnoff VoLTE


I do not have 5G in my region yet. Therefore I do not see the option all together. The reason I am writing this is because some as written that this happens when 5G is turned on, but seems like it was not the case for me.


This is for sure either a GSM radio issue or an OS issue. Hopefully it is the latter and Apple pushes a patch for it.

I have the iPhone 12 for 2-3 weeks and having the same problem as everyone else here! Have just trawled through 6 pages, seen one? reply from Apple and have tried a few of the suggestions from other unhappy customers.

My phone is linked to my previous iPhone 7 as I have given that to my kids, I switched off ‘allow calls on other devices’ and that seems to have worked. I have also now changed the mobile data options > voice and data to 4G only as per ppls suggestions that 5G is the problem.

Hopefully this works as it is obviously incredibly frustrating having a phone that is 100% fine to make calls on and not working to receive calls at all, so obviously NOT a cover or speaker problem Apple!
